The Science Behind Peptide Technology in Dentistry

Peptides, the building blocks of proteins, possess unique biological properties that make them highly valuable in dental applications. Their small size allows them to penetrate tissues effectively, signaling cells to initiate repair and regeneration processes.Victoria Sampson on early caries treatment with peptides This capability is being harnessed to develop next-generation dental hygiene products and therapeutic treatments. For instance, certain peptides can stimulate the deposition of hydroxyapatite, the mineral component of enamel, thereby aiding in the remineralization of early caries. This biomimetic approach essentially guides the tooth's natural repair mechanisms, offering a non-invasive alternative to traditional drilling and filling.How short peptides interact with oral cells? Applications for Enamel Repair and Cavity Prevention

One of the most significant advancements in peptide technology for dental care lies in its potential to repair and regenerate tooth enamel. Studies and product developments highlight the ability of specific peptides to create a scaffold that attracts minerals, effectively filling in microscopic lesions and strengthening weakened enamel. This is particularly promising for treating early-stage cavities, often referred to as white spot lesions. Instead of invasive procedures, peptide-based fluids or gels can be applied directly to the affected areas, promoting deep mineralization and preventing further decay.Biomimetic, peptide-based technologies for enamel ... This "filling without drilling" approach offers a pain-free and highly effective method for managing dental caries, the most widespread non-communicable disease globally.

Promoting Gum Health and Tissue Regeneration

Beyond enamel repair, peptide technology is also making strides in improving gum health and facilitating tissue regeneration2018年4月16日—Researchers at the University of Washingtonhave developed a treatment based on peptides- short chains of amino acids, linked by peptide bonds, .... Peptides can be formulated into mouthwashes, toothpastes, or gels to strengthen gum tissue, reduce inflammation, and combat harmful bacteria. This is crucial for managing periodontal disease, a condition that affects the tissues supporting the teeth. Furthermore, in surgical contexts, dental peptides are demonstrating remarkable efficacy in accelerating recovery. They can help reduce pain, minimize inflammation, and prevent infection following procedures like tooth extractions or implant placements, while also supporting bone regenerationBioactive Synthetic Peptides for Oral Tissues Regeneration. This targeted action enhances the body's natural healing capabilities, leading to faster and more comfortable recovery periods for patients.

Future Directions and Emerging Innovations

The field of peptide technology in dental care is rapidly evolving, with ongoing research exploring new applications and refining existing ones.Dental Peptides and Their Role in Faster Recovery Post- ... Innovations include the development of self-assembling peptide technology that creates biomimetic scaffolds for tissue regeneration and peptides engineered with anti-fouling properties to combat plaque formation. As our understanding of oral biology deepens, so too will the sophistication of peptide-based dental solutions. The integration of these advanced peptides into everyday oral hygiene products, alongside their use in specialized therapeutic treatments, signifies a significant leap forward in maintaining and restoring oral health, paving the way for a future where dental issues are addressed with greater precision, efficacy, and patient comfort.
